Ford Expands Bronco Lineup in Major Portfolio Overhaul Amid EV Strategy Shifts

Yahoo Finance ·

Ford Motor Company is significantly broadening its iconic Bronco SUV lineup as part of a wider strategic pivot following a massive $19.5 billion charge and a retreat from previous electric vehicle targets. This operational adjustment has already resulted in casualties, including the cancellation of the F-150 Lightning and another next-generation full-size electric pickup, though the Lightning is slated to return as an extended-range alternative. Moving forward, Ford plans to launch a Bronco hybrid in 2027, followed by a pickup truck variant toward the end of the decade. Furthermore, Ford's luxury division Lincoln intends to develop an off-road vehicle leveraging the Bronco architecture, a welcome development for dealers whose product offerings had shrunk to just three models.
